The Arizona Department of Public Safety (AZDPS) cautions that dust storms, or "haboobs," can occur at any time of the year. Dust storms can reduce visibility to near zero in seconds, often causing deadly car crashes. Here are some suggestions for driving on wet roads or during a dust storm from the AZDPS:

  • Wear your seatbelt!
  • Immediately check traffic around your vehicle (front, back, sides) and begin slowing down.
  • Completely exit the highway if you can. Do not wait until poor visibility to pull off the roadway.
  • DO NOT STOP in a travel lane or emergency lane. Pull completely off the paved portion of the roadway.
  • Turn off all vehicle lights. You don't want others to follow you by using your lights as a guide.
  • Set your emergency brake and take your foot off the brake
  • Stay in your vehicle with your seatbelts buckled
  • Be patient and wait for the storm to pass
